Origins of the Constitution: The Federalist Papers In-Person

The writing and signing of the US Constitution was done, but the document still had to be approved, both by the states and in th ehearts and minds of the people. From the Fall of 1787 to the Spring of 1788, Alexander Hamilton, James Madison, and John Jay would launch a spirited defense of the new constitution in a series of articles that would become the Federalist Papers. Join Dr. John Foster for a talk about one of the ideas of the Founding Generation and how they shaped our constitution.
